Flame Height And Fan Speed
The flame height and fan speed are not individually adjustable. Flame height and fan speeds are selected by the
microprocessor according to the difference between the set temperature and the ambient temperature of the room.
The fan speed automatically adjusts to the corresponding flame height. The fan speed is not able to be selected
by the operator. When the heater is operated in 'Manual Temperature Mode' the flame height is automatically
selected by the microprocessor to achieve and maintain the 'set' temperature. As an example, if the room is much
colder than the 'set' temperature, the flame height and corresponding fan speed will be high. As the room heats up
and gets close to the 'set' temperature the flame height and corresponding fan speed will revert to lower settings.
When the heater is operated in 'Flame Mode' the flame height is set by the operator.

Program Modes
The appliance can be programmed to operate during four separate periods in one day, resulting in a possible 28
operating periods per week. A weekday program can be set so the program is used Monday to Friday. Similarly, a
weekend program can be set for Saturday to Sunday. The entire week can also have the same program.
